dc.description.abstractLand use and land cover (LULC) maps play a crucial role in guiding planning and management efforts, this study present consideration of regarding trend analysis in the land use and land cover of the Al Hoceima in the northern-central Rif region over a span of 25 years, from 2000 to 2025. For this purpose, a series of Landsat images, namely an Enhanced Thematic Mapper Plus (ETM+) image from 2000, Landsat 8 operational land imager (OLI) image from 2014, and a Landsat 9 Operational Land Imager (OLI) image from 2025 were obtained and processed using GIS and RS Software tools. Supervised classification with the maximum likelihood (ML) algorithm was applied to generate LULC maps. 120 ground truth points for each classified image were used to conduct accuracy evaluations, with overall accuracy ranging from 87.5% to 90.8% and Kappa coefficient ranging from 0.82 to 0.87. In order to examine and analyze the changes in LULC, we conducted a post-classification comparison. The findings revealed clear trends of decreasing in forests and dense vegetation areas at the expense of other classes. Additionally, there was a slight increase in the built-up area, which is likely driven by population growth and rising economic activity.
